ENCRT-103-hPI: Evaluation of an Immune-protected ENCRT-103-hPI Containing Primary Human Islets in Adults With Type 1 Diabetes, With and Without Standard-of-care Portal Vein Islet Infusion.

This study is a dual-arm, three-centre, non-randomized, FIH trial that will evaluate the safety of the ENCRT-103-hPI in patients with T1D. Study subjects may be receiving standard of care islet infusion (cohort A), or not (cohort B). Cohort B will receive a different drug regimen compared to cohort A's standard of care immune management.
Both cohorts will experience equivalent processes: donor matching, comparable ENCRT-103-hPI dosages, implant into the upper arm or abdomen, explant at 4 mo and post surgical followup.
The primary objective is to evaluate the safety, tolerability, and local tissue response of fully immune-protected ENCRT devices containing primary human islets in adults with Type 1 Diabetes. Included in assessments are vascular integration and immune cell exclusion.
The secondary objectives are to evaluate of the activity, function, and survival of the donor islets from the retrieved ENCRT-103-hPI.
The exploratory objectives include measures of circulating and stimulated C-peptide, HbA1c, insulin use doses, and when available, CGM trends.

实验性的:Cohort A: ENCRT-103-hPI with standard of care
Patients receive standard of care islet infusion and the intervention of an ENCRT implant on the same day.
Cohort A also receives standard of care drug regimen for immune management.
|
The ENC-103-CED is a unique device on the landscape. It is a soft, device made of non-fibrosis inducing material and design features. ENCRT-103-hPI that will be implanted consists of this device loaded with primary islets. Both cohorts A and B will receive the intervention of an ENCRT-103-hPI implant.
